| 2:20.3 | My name is Hannah. I'm here to talk about my experience with postpartum. |
| 2:25.3 | So obviously everyone expects you get pregnant and you're going to be so happy and everything's perfect and you go through the hard part that people say is the hard |
| 2:36.2 | part of actually giving birth and then you get to bring home your baby and everything is beautiful |
| 2:42.5 | and roses and that's not always the case. We've been very lucky that postpartum depression is getting a little more recognized. |
